Unspoken Fantasies and Relational Authenticity
When it comes to building and maintaining meaningful relationships, one aspect that is often overlooked is the importance of open communication and honesty. In particular, having an honest discussion about sexual fantasies can help rebuild relational authenticity if there has been a breach of trust due to secrets or dishonesty. This means being willing to share what you've been thinking and feeling without fear of judgment or retribution. Open dialogue allows partners to better understand each other's needs and desires, strengthening their connection.
When fantasies remain unspoken, barriers to trust can form between partners.
If one partner keeps certain thoughts or desires hidden from the other out of shame or fear, they may start to feel disconnected from their partner and become less invested in the relationship. Secrets also create distance, as partners begin to question whether they know everything about each other.
This lack of transparency can lead to mistrust and even resentment.
To overcome these barriers to trust, couples must engage in open dialogue about their sexual desires and fantasies. Sharing your innermost thoughts and feelings with your partner builds intimacy and helps establish mutual understanding. It allows for growth in the relationship by creating opportunities to explore new ways of expressing love and pleasure.
Sharing fantasies can provide insights into each person's individual needs and preferences, helping to strengthen the bond between them.
Practical Tips for Open Dialogue
One practical way to initiate this conversation is to set aside dedicated time for it. Choose a quiet space where both parties can relax and focus on the discussion without distractions. Start by acknowledging that fantasies are normal and healthy, and encourage your partner to do the same. Then, take turns sharing what you want or need sexually without judgment or expectation. Listen actively and ask questions to better understand each other's perspectives. If there are concerns or disagreements, work together to find solutions that meet both partners' needs. By working through these challenges together, couples can build deeper levels of trust and authenticity in their relationships.
